PA enjoys record fourth successful year at the MCA Awards - 01 February 2001

PA Consulting Group, the leading international management, systems and technology consulting firm, has repeated its success for the fourth year running at the Management Consultancies Association (MCA) Best Management Practice Awards. As the only consulting firm to win three major awards, PA was named winner of two out of the four top awards and the 'highly commended' award in one further category:

  • Best Use of E-business for its work helping Egg to become a leading provider of online financial services, harnessing new technology channels to market with leading-edge architecture
  • Best Strategy and Business Transformation for its work helping the Youth Justice Board to speed up the youth justice process
  • Highly commended in the Best Use of IT Category for its role in supporting BP's merger integration with an innovative outsourcing deal.

This success continues PA's outstanding performance at the MCA awards over the past four years. Last year, PA was announced overall winner, and has been a category winner six times over the past four years plus winning the 'highly commended' award twice.

PA's assignment for the Youth Justice Board, winner of the Strategy and Business transformation category, was focused on speeding up youth justice to halve the average arrest-to-sentence time for persistent young offenders. PA was appointed by the YJB in June 1999 to assist in delivering improved performance on the ground. The PA team's involvement included strategic advice to the YJB and ministers, production of a best practice guide, provision of hands-on support for more than 120 inter-agency groups, development of an IT solution for performance management and design of a Web site to facilitate knowledge sharing.

In addition to winning the Best Use of IT Category for the past three years, PA was also highly commended this year for its role supporting BP's merger integration. PA helped reduce BP's annual telecoms costs by many tens of millions of dollars through a service rationalisation programme and innovative global outsourcing deal.

The Management Consultancies Association (MCA) was formed in 1956 and represents the leading UK-based consulting firms, which currently employ over 20,000 consultants and generate nearly £4bn in fee income. MCA members work for over 90 percent of the top FTSE 300 companies and all government departments. Management consultancy is an increasingly important industry for the UK economy with revenues for 2000 forecast at £7bn, contributing £1bn to the UK balance of payments.
